History Quote by Ida B. Wells-Barnett

“The matter came up for judicial investigation, but as might have been expected, the white people concluded it was unnecessary to wait the result of the investigation—that it was preferable to hang the accused first and try him afterward.” quote by Ida B. Wells-Barnett
